SILK ROAD SUITE – for cello and percussion

I Mediterranean Shores (cello solo)

II Desert Chase (cello & percussion)

III Yellow Fields (cello & percussion)

IV The Great Wall (cello & percussion)

The route taken by Marco Polo on his epic journey has become known to history as the Silk Road. The suite is set in four movements that trace a musical journey from the Mediterranean Shores and seaports to the ancient cities of China, beyond The Great Wall. Although the course of the Silk Road was too desolate to support a large population, small raiding parties could exist very well drawing water from isolated water holes and occasionally engaging in a Desert Chaseto garner necessities and luxuries from passing caravans. Before entering the great walled city of Chiang-an by the west gate, the Silk Road travellers found themselves in the Yellow Fields of the fertile Wei River valley. The yellow is from the loess, the fine dust that for millennia has blown from the northern steppes, filling both earth and air.
